The global healthcare landscape is evolving rapidly, and this transformation is having a significant impact on the medical devices market. Technological advancements, rising chronic disease prevalence, aging populations, and increased healthcare spending are driving the demand for innovative and efficient medical devices. The COVID-19 pandemic, in particular, reshaped the market by accelerating digital health adoption, increasing demand for remote monitoring devices, and highlighting the need for robust diagnostic equipment. Additionally, stringent regulatory reforms, such as the EU MDR and country-specific guidelines, have pushed manufacturers to improve product quality and compliance, further shaping the competitive landscape.
